Craig welcomes London Deputy Mayor Shawn Lewis and former city councillor Cheryl Miller to the Covent Garden Market studio to breakdown the issues of the week.

First, they tackle the ongoing debacle at St. Joseph’s Health Care. In the wake of the National Post story about research done with beagle puppies, Dr. Lisa Porter, the scientific director and vice president of research at Lawson Research Institute, has left the organization.

Will there have to be more turnover at the organization before this story goes away? Should the Premier have gotten involved in ending the research? Craig and the panel discuss those questions and more.

Then, they look at the City of London cracking down on short term rentals violating bylaws, and looking to build a new community centre in (or near?) Old South.
